Located in Witham, Witham Oaks Academy is a primary school, serving pupils aged 7 to 11. The school is a academy converter and operates as a mixed school. It follows a not applicable admissions policy. It does not have a designated religious character, which may suit families looking for a non-faith school.

Witham Oaks Academy currently has around 274 pupils on roll, which is about 93% of its capacity. The gender split is relatively balanced, with approximately 52.6% boys and 47.4% girls. Around 30.7% of pupils are eligible for free school meals, which gives an indication of the socio-economic mix. Pupil backgrounds are varied across different backgrounds and needs.

Overall absence at the school is 5.8%. Persistent absence is recorded at 13.5%. The school also includes resourced provision, supporting 12 pupils.

The majority of pupils are from a white british background (81.4%).

At its latest Ofsted inspection, the school was rated Good. This suggests the school is performing well overall. Safeguarding was judged to be effective, which is a key consideration for many parents.
